Aurora Developers:
First thing I wanted to do was build a custom kernel, yet, I had no kernel
source code installed when my installation finished. I am not sure what
group of packages I didn't install to end up in that situation, but I do
have the gcc compiler and other developer tools installed.
(1) What RPMs are required to have all the things requisite to build a
kernel on Aurora?
Thinking I had installed the proper single RPM for giving me kernel source
the process started to move forward. So, I "did the right thing" and went
and saved the original ".config" file, and started to create my own custom
.config file for my kernel using the make menuconfig command.
Next I did a make clean
Then I did a make
Then I saw the following:
[root at e450lx 2.6.13-1.1603sp8-smp-sparc64]# pwd
/usr/src/kernels/2.6.13-1.1603sp8-smp-sparc64
[root at e450lx 2.6.13-1.1603sp8-smp-sparc64]# make clean
/usr/src/kernels/2.6.13-1.1603sp8-smp-sparc64/fs/hostfs/Makefile:11:
arch/um/scripts/Makefile.rules: No such file or directory
make[2]: *** No rule to make target `arch/um/scripts/Makefile.rules'. Stop.
make[1]: *** [fs/hostfs] Error 2
make: *** [_clean_fs] Error 2
[root at e450lx 2.6.13-1.1603sp8-smp-sparc64]# make
CHK include/linux/version.h
make[1]: *** No rule to make target `init/main.o', needed by
`init/built-in.o'. Stop.
make: *** [init] Error 2
